Item Breast Milk Versus Formula Feeding's Influence on Length of Stay for Patients in the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it(2022-07-29) Omwoyo, Sydney; Vecera, Celeste; Williams, CalliePrematurity in infants directly influences perinatal mortality and childhood disability, which affects nearly 15 million babies each year. Premature infants born at less than 30 weeks gestation will also have a 20x increased risk of developing necrotizing enterocolitis if they are exclusively formula-fed. Exclusively breast-fed infants have a decreased likelihood of developing infections such as necrotizing enterocolitis and sepsis, thus resulting in a decreased stay of the neonate in the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it.
